Elevate Data Integration Skills with Practical Examples from httpswww.talendbyexample.com and Stream

Elevate Data Integration Skills with Practical Examples from https://www.talendbyexample.com and Streamline Your Workflow.

In today’s data-driven world, efficient data integration is paramount for businesses aiming to gain a competitive edge. Many tools are available to simplify this process, and one prominent platform gaining traction is Talend. https://www.talendbyexample.com/ provides a wealth of practical examples and resources for mastering Talend and streamlining your data workflows. This article will explore the key benefits of utilizing Talend, its core components, and how to leverage its features for achieving seamless data integration.

Talend offers a comprehensive suite of tools for data integration, data quality, and data governance, helping organizations unlock the full potential of their data assets. Whether you’re a beginner or an experienced data professional, the examples provided on platforms like Talend by Example can quickly accelerate your learning and boost your productivity.

Understanding Talend’s Core Components

Talend’s power lies in its diverse range of components, each designed for specific data integration tasks. These components act as building blocks, allowing users to construct complex data pipelines through a user-friendly graphical interface. Some of the key components include input/output connectors for various data sources and destinations, transformation tools for cleaning and enriching data, and orchestration features for managing the overall workflow.

These components eliminate the need for extensive coding, enabling developers and data engineers to focus on the logic of the integration process rather than the technical details. This approach significantly reduces development time and improves the maintainability of data pipelines.

Component Category Example Components Functionality
Input tFileInputDelimited, tDBInput Reads data from delimited files, databases, etc.
Output tFileOutputDelimited, tDBOutput Writes data to delimited files, databases, etc.
Transformation tMap, tFilterRow Transforms, cleanses, and filters data.

Data Transformation with Talend’s tMap Component

The tMap component is arguably the most powerful and frequently used component within Talend. It allows for complex data transformations, mapping fields from different sources to create a unified dataset. tMap’s visual interface makes it easy to define transformation rules, handle data type conversions, and perform calculations. This component shines when dealing with heterogeneous data sources that require normalization and standardization.

tMap can handle a wide range of data types and offers various operators for performing advanced transformations, such as string manipulation, date formatting, and conditional logic. For those new to the platform, resources like those found at https://www.talendbyexample.com/ offer comprehensive tutorials and practical examples for mastering the tMap component.

Leveraging tMap for Data Cleansing

Data quality is a critical aspect of any data integration project. tMap plays a vital role in data cleansing by allowing users to identify and correct errors, inconsistencies, and missing values. This can involve tasks like removing duplicate records, standardizing date formats, and correcting misspellings. By ensuring data accuracy, organizations can improve the reliability of their analytics and decision-making processes.

The ability to handle null values efficiently is also crucial for data cleansing. tMap provides options for replacing nulls with default values, flagging them for further investigation, or dropping them altogether. Understanding how to effectively manage nulls is essential for preventing errors in downstream analyses. Resources like tutorials and sample jobs available online can significantly aid in mastering these concepts.

Furthermore, tMap combines well with other Talend components, such as tFilterRow, enabling the creation of sophisticated data cleansing pipelines. This synergistic approach allows for a layered approach to data quality, ensuring that data consistently meets the required standards.

Connecting to Diverse Data Sources

Talend boasts a wide array of connectors, facilitating integration with various data sources. From relational databases like MySQL, PostgreSQL, and Oracle, to cloud platforms such as Amazon S3 and Azure Blob Storage, Talend offers ready-to-use connectors to simplify the connection process. This flexibility is a key advantage, allowing organizations to integrate data from virtually any source, regardless of its location or format.

The wide range of connectors also supports various data formats, including CSV, JSON, XML, and more. Talend can automatically handle many data format variations and provides tools for customizing data parsing and transformation logic when necessary.

  • Database Connectors: Support for most major relational databases.
  • Cloud Storage Connectors: Access to Amazon S3, Azure Blob Storage, Google Cloud Storage, and others.
  • File Format Connectors: Handles CSV, JSON, XML, text files, and more.
  • Application Connectors: Integration with Salesforce, SAP, and other enterprise applications.

Scheduling and Orchestration of Data Pipelines

Once a data pipeline is designed and tested, it needs to be scheduled and orchestrated for automated execution. Talend provides robust scheduling and orchestration features through its Job Server component. This allows organizations to automate their data integration processes, ensuring that data is refreshed and updated on a regular basis.

The Job Server offers a centralized management console for monitoring job execution, analyzing performance, and troubleshooting issues. It also supports features like dependency management, allowing users to define the order in which jobs are executed to ensure data consistency. Furthermore, Talend’s capabilities extend to complex jobs requiring error handling and retry mechanisms. Detailed guides from sources like https://www.talendbyexample.com/ can significantly enhance the setup and operation of these features.

Advanced Scheduling Options

Talend’s Job Server offers different mechanisms to schedule jobs based on time, triggers, or events. Cron expressions enable precise scheduling, allowing jobs to run at specific intervals. Dependency management ensures that jobs are executed in the correct order, preventing conflicts and ensuring data accuracy. The scheduler also provides comprehensive logging and monitoring capabilities, making it easy to track job execution and identify potential issues.

You can set up notifications to be alerted when jobs fail or encounter errors, enabling proactive issue resolution. This is critical for maintaining data integration reliability and preventing disruptions to critical business processes. The ability to manage dependencies and monitor job performance makes Talend’s scheduling features invaluable for complex data integration scenarios.

Moreover, the Job Server’s API allows for programmatic control of job scheduling, enabling integration with other automation tools and systems. This adds a layer of flexibility and allows organizations to build highly customized data integration workflows.

  1. Define Data Sources and Destinations
  2. Design Data Transformation Logic
  3. Schedule and Orchestrate Jobs
  4. Monitor Performance and Troubleshoot Issues
  5. Implement Data Quality Checks
Feature Description Benefit
Job Scheduling Automates job execution based on time or events. Reduces manual effort and ensures data freshness.
Dependency Management Defines the order in which jobs are executed. Ensures data consistency and prevents conflicts.
Monitoring & Alerting Tracks job execution and notifies users of errors. Enables proactive issue resolution and minimizes downtime.

Talend is a powerful data integration platform that offers a wide range of features and capabilities. By leveraging its components and mastering its scheduling features, organizations can unlock the full potential of their data and gain a competitive advantage. Resources like those available on platforms such as Talend by Example play a key role in accelerating learning and maximizing the value of Talend in real-world data integration projects.